Saab Aero X concept

Saab Aero X concept
View Pictures
One of the biggest surprises of the Geneva Show turned out to be the show star. Saab is not a name we often associate with supercars, but the Aero X concept stood out from the traditional and new supercars in Geneva. Inspired by its aviation heritage, the muscular body features a huge canopy encompassing the front windscreen, roof and doors that tilts and rotates forward to allow access to the cabin.



Under the suggestively long bonnet lies a twin-turbo V6 engine producing 400bhp, which may not sound very friendly to the environment, but it runs on 100% bioethanol fuel, a sustainable energy source that cuts CO2 emissions.

However unlikely production of the Aero X is, if it was built, it would boast four-wheel drive and hit 62mph from rest in 4.9 seconds. Forget all that for a minute though and just look at it!
